ALIGN Pilates Sawyer Yards is a teacher training and mentorship studio where classes are taught by a combination of fully certified instructors and instructors actively completing Pilates certification, all working within a structured, education-led framework.
Instruction is closely supported by experienced educators, creating an environment where care, clarity, and thoughtful progression are prioritized. This approach benefits both instructors and clients—ensuring Pilates is taught with intention, accountability, and respect for the method.
At Sawyer Yards, learning is part of the experience—for instructors and clients alike.

About Audra
Audra is a lifelong mover and passionate educator with over 25 years of experience teaching Pilates, Yoga, Gyrotonic®, and Gyrokinesis®. Her journey began at The High School for the Performing and Visual Arts, where her love for movement flourished into a professional dance career that extended into 2005. Since then, she’s dedicated her life to helping others discover the healing power of movement.
As an educator in the Houston modules of the ALIGN Mentor Program, Audra brings her wealth of knowledge and her signature teaching style—one that’s rooted in meeting people exactly where they are. Whether it’s guiding clients through injury recovery, building physical resilience, or simply finding joy in movement, Audra’s approach is all about creating sustainable, meaningful connections.
